Interventions

  • H101 — DRUG
    H101 15x10\^11vp intratumorally injection starts at day 1.
  • Camrelizumab — DRUG
    Camrelizumab will be administered at 200 mg i.v. every 3 weeks at day 2.

Study Details

The purpose of this study is to evaluate the efficacy of oncolytic virus plus PD-1 inhibitor to Patients with Advanced Pancreatic Cancer.

Arms

  • Experimental: Oncolytic virus plus PD-1 inhibitor
    * H101 intratumorally injection starts at day 1. * Camrelizumab will be administered at 200 mg i.v. every 3 weeks at day 2. * After two cycles of treatment, Camrelizumab will be administered alone at 200 mg i.v. every 3 weeks from cycle 3 until documented disease progression, development of unacceptable toxicity, participant request, or withdrawal of consent. * The following treatment will be applied according to the newest edition of National Comprehensive Cancer Network (NCCN) guideline.

Primary Outcome Measure

Overall survival,OS [ Time Frame: At the end of Cycle 1 (each cycle is 21 days) ]
